This page details information for hackfests. A hackfest is a gathering of interested contributors with the goal of contributing new testcases as well as fixing and enhancing existing testcases. Testcases are generally targeted for each hackfest, but all contributions are welcome. Members from the quality team make themselves available during the fests to help streamline contributions.

How can I participate?

  • Click the date representing the hackfest of interest above and add yourself to hack on something
  • Show up on IRC during the scheduled time!
    • Even if your not writing tests, there's potential to help other test authors by validating, reviewing, cheerleading, providing feedback, etc
  • Review/Sponsor incoming test contributions
